In terms of binary, what you’ve suggested is a great idea. 3 binary digits per chunk, translated to the actual number. 000=0… 111=7. Do this twice and you’ll get a 6 digit binary sequence converted to a 2-digit number between 00-77 (excluding the x8 and x9 numbers.) If you have a 2-digit PAO list, you can store 18 binary digits in one PAO scene.
